2025/12/24 9:33:31
网站建设
项目流程
网站微信建设,html素材,做医学网站,做公众号app 网站 app前端UI框架选型决策实战#xff1a;从团队痛点到技术落地的完整指南 【免费下载链接】frontend-stuff #x1f4dd; A continuously expanded list of frameworks, libraries and tools I used/want to use for building things on the web. Mostly JavaScript. 项目地址: …前端UI框架选型决策实战从团队痛点到技术落地的完整指南【免费下载链接】frontend-stuff A continuously expanded list of frameworks, libraries and tools I used/want to use for building things on the web. Mostly JavaScript.项目地址: https://gitcode.com/gh_mirrors/fr/frontend-stuff作为一名技术决策者你正在面临一个关键的挑战如何在众多前端UI框架中做出最适合团队的选择这不仅关系到项目的开发效率更影响着团队的长期技术发展。本文将通过问题诊断、解决方案和实施路径的全新视角为你提供一套完整的UI框架选型决策模型。 识别你的团队痛点在开始选择UI框架之前你需要首先诊断团队当前面临的核心问题。通过以下问题清单你可以快速定位团队的真实需求团队能力评估表维度初级团队中级团队高级团队CSS技能需要完整的组件系统能够使用工具类需要构建设计系统设计需求标准化的视觉规范中等自定义需求高度自定义设计项目周期快速交付优先平衡效率与质量长期维护导向技术债务风险矩阵根据项目特征评估技术债务风险高复杂度 × 长期维护 高风险项目 低复杂度 × 短期交付 低风险项目️ 构建决策框架模型四象限决策模型基于团队技能和项目复杂度构建以下决策框架第一象限高技能高复杂度推荐 Tailwind CSS 自定义设计系统第二象限低技能高复杂度建议 Bootstrap 渐进式学习第三象限低技能低复杂度选择 Bulma 或 Milligram第四象限高技能低复杂度考虑 UnoCSS 或 Windi CSSROI分析工具评估框架投入产出比的关键指标学习成本团队掌握框架所需时间开发效率组件复用和代码生成能力维护成本长期更新的技术债务团队成长技能提升和知识积累价值 实战案例不同场景的选型策略案例一初创公司快速MVP开发痛点时间紧迫、资源有限、需要快速验证产品解决方案Bootstrap 现成主题模板实施路径选择成熟的Bootstrap生态系统使用预构建的UI组件库快速搭建可交互原型案例二企业级应用长期维护痛点代码质量要求高、团队协作复杂、长期技术演进解决方案Tailwind CSS 自定义组件库实施路径建立设计Token系统开发可复用的业务组件建立组件文档和设计规范 迁移策略与风险控制渐进式迁移方案当需要从旧框架迁移到新框架时采用以下策略降低风险并行运行新旧框架共存过渡期组件级替换按业务模块逐步替换技术债务清理制定明确的债务偿还计划团队培训路径图基础阶段 → 实践阶段 → 精通阶段 ↓ ↓ ↓ 组件使用 → 工具类组合 → 系统设计 性能优化与成本控制包大小分析工具使用以下方法控制框架带来的性能影响Tree Shaking分析确保只引入必要代码按需引入策略只加载使用到的组件代码分割优化按路由和功能模块分割团队协作成本评估协作维度传统框架原子化CSS代码评审难度中等较高设计一致性高需要规范约束新人上手时间短较长但成长性好 设计系统集成策略组件变体管理系统建立统一的组件变体管理规范基础组件按钮、输入框、卡片等业务组件基于业务定制的复杂组件布局组件页面结构和导航组件设计Token标准化将设计决策转化为可复用的Token// 颜色Token const colors { primary: #007bff, success: #28a745, warning: #ffc107 } 未来趋势与技术演进新兴技术方向评估CSS-in-JS适合React技术栈的深度集成Web Components框架无关的组件标准化原子化CSS极致性能和灵活性平衡技术雷达定位定期评估团队技术栈的健康度采用成熟稳定的核心技术试验有潜力但需要验证的新技术评估值得关注的技术趋势 实施检查清单在最终决策前请确认以下关键问题✅ 团队是否具备所选框架的学习能力✅ 项目时间线是否允许必要的学习曲线✅ 框架生态是否满足业务发展需求✅ 技术债务是否在可控范围内✅ 是否有明确的迁移和回滚计划 最终决策建议记住没有完美的UI框架只有最适合当前场景的选择。建议你从真实需求出发避免技术选型的过度工程化建立评估机制定期回顾框架选择的合理性保持技术敏感度及时调整技术策略通过这套完整的决策模型你可以基于团队真实痛点制定科学的UI框架选型策略确保技术决策既满足当前需求又具备长期发展潜力。记住优秀的技术决策者不是选择最热门的技术而是选择最适合团队的技术路径。【免费下载链接】frontend-stuff A continuously expanded list of frameworks, libraries and tools I used/want to use for building things on the web. Mostly JavaScript.项目地址: https://gitcode.com/gh_mirrors/fr/frontend-stuff创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考